Mountain View Elementary Bond Projects

Mountain View Elementary is slated to receive a wide range of improvements through the 2024 bond, with between $3.5 million and $4.2 million in planned projects.

Inside the building, classrooms and shared spaces will be refreshed with new furniture and finishes, which will create more flexible learning spaces. Several classrooms will have cabinetry replaced, and existing modular partitions will be replaced with permanent walls. Building systems will be modernized with updated heating and cooling equipment, upgraded electrical components and new water supply infrastructure.

Bond funds will also go toward enhancing school safety. Safety upgrades include a new fire alarm system, classroom door locks, exterior door sensors, intercom improvements and stronger cell coverage. Connectivity will also be enhanced with upgraded Wi-Fi and network cabling.

Outside the building, bond funds will support repairs to parking areas and asphalt play surfaces, along with masonry improvements to the school’s exterior. In all, these investments will help create a more welcoming and comfortable campus for students, staff and community members. 
 

Projected construction budget:

$3.5 million to $4.2 million

Bond Investment Areas at Mountain View Elementary

The 2024 bond is focused on improving and updating facilities across the district. All bond projects will benefit students, staff and the community by investing in our buildings and – by extension – investing in our community. These investments vary from paving and resurfacing projects to major interior and exterior overhauls to update school furnishings and finishes. 

All schools are also receiving comprehensive IT upgrades through the 2024 bond. These upgrades will support faster network connections and support advanced classroom tools. IT projects will also boost school safety and security, with improved security cameras, exterior door sensors and updated safety systems.
